Outline of Final Research Achievements |
Nitrogen is one of the macronutrients of plants and improving the nitrogen use efficiency in plants is important for the sustainable agriculture system. It is thought that plant can monitor the cellular nitrogen status, which is required to response drastic changes of the nitrogen metabolic flows rapidly. However, the mechanism has not yet to been elucidated. Here, we found a chloroplastic ACR11 protein as a novel regulator of the plant's nitrogen metabolism. Our study revealed that ACR11 controled the nitrogen assimilation via a direct interaction with Fd-GOGAT. Given two ACT domain in ACR11, ACR11 may act as a nitrogen sensor.
